Local tips
- Visit during the early morning or late afternoon to enjoy the best natural light for photography.
- Don't miss the local markets along the riverbanks for authentic Lao cuisine and unique handicrafts.
- Consider hiring a local guide for a more in-depth understanding of the cultural significance of the river.
- Bring insect repellent, especially if you’re planning to spend time near the water at dusk.
- Look out for boat tours that offer sunset cruises for a truly magical experience.

Getting There
-
Car
If you are driving, start from the city of Nong Khai. Head north on Route 12 for approximately 40 kilometers until you reach the Mekong River. You will see signs directing you to the riverbank areas. Parking is available near the river at designated spots. Expect to pay a small fee for parking, typically around 20 to 50 THB.
-
Public Bus
From Nong Khai, take a local bus heading towards the border town of Thakhek. Buses run frequently throughout the day, and the fare is around 100 THB. Inform the bus driver that you want to stop at the Mekong River. The journey will take about 1 hour. Once you arrive, follow the signs to the riverbank, where you can enjoy the scenic views.
-
Motorbike Taxi
For a quicker option from nearby towns like Sangkhom or Sri Chiang Mai, consider hiring a motorbike taxi. Negotiate the fare beforehand, which should be around 50 to 100 THB depending on the distance. The ride will take approximately 30 minutes. Ask the driver to take you directly to the Mekong River viewpoint.
-
Boat Ride
Once you reach the Mekong River, consider taking a boat ride to explore the river further. Local operators offer boat rides starting at around 200 THB per person. You can find boat services at popular jetties along the river, where you can negotiate prices and choose the duration of your ride.
